Type of courseMethod of applicationWhen to apply
Full-time undergraduate courses (excluding Conservatoire courses, BA (Hons) Acting and Foundation Course in Acting) Universities and Colleges Admissions Service (UCAS)

Between the beginning of October and 25 January 2023.

Applications may be submitted after this date, but we cannot guarantee that they will be considered.

Part-time undergraduate courses Direct to Birmingham City University Flexible – but check with faculties as some courses may be very popular and require an application to be made early on in the academic year leading up to the course start date.
Conservatoire undergraduate courses (practice-based music courses) Conservatoires UK Admissions Service (CUKAS) 15 July - 3 October 2022
BA (Hons) Acting Direct to Birmingham City University On-time deadline for applications - 25 January. 'Late' deadline for applications - 28 August (NB 'Late' applications cannot be guaranteed an audition and may be subject to a higher audition cost if extra audition sessions need to be arranged)
Foundation Course in Acting Direct to Birmingham City University Apply by 31 July. Those wishing to apply after this date should contact Birmingham School of Acting first to check whether an application will be accepted.
Foundation Degree in Health and Social Care Direct to Birmingham City University We are flexible about when applications can be submitted as long as vacancies remain on the course.
Gemmological Association Diploma/Diamond Diploma/British Horological Institute certificates Direct to Birmingham City University We are flexible about when applications can be submitted as long as vacancies remain on the course.
